Highlights
Are people in Oregon City older or younger than people in Stockholm?
- The Median Age in Oregon City is 11.6 years younger than in Stockholm.

Are housing costs cheaper in Oregon City or Stockholm?
- Oregon City housing costs are 373.0% more expensive than Stockholm hous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Oregon City or Stockholm?
- The average commute for residents of Oregon City is 11.5 minutes longer than it is for residents of Stockholm.

Things to do in Oregon City?
Oregon City, Oregon is found in Clackamas County providing residents entertainment options from exploring Willamette Falls Locks Historic Site to swimming at Clackamette Cove Aquatic Park combined with shops like Oregon City Shopping Center and job prospects through Providence Willamette Falls Medical Center
